Akarmen (Ah-car-men)
The sun city. This is located in the north west region of Muranthia, and is also the capital of the western parts of the continent. Minister Jaoren Quan leads the Akarmenians, with his high advisor Anteng Curvast.
Akarmenians (Ah-car-men-ians) In contrast to the Kutyrins, they put familial values a little higher than that of the individual. They enjoy the arts and tend to focus on that more so than the sciences. Even so, they still work on better technologies, but they do like to have their gagets to look nice. The popular music in the west involves more upbeat and energetic tunes. It can also be said that the Akarmenians are a little more in tune with nature, but this isn’t really something drastically different from the Kutyrins.
Jaoren Quan Jaoren is a high elf, standing at 6’2” tall. Slender and fair, he is also rather wise and cares for all Akarmenians. He can be a bit stuck up at times, and have somewhat of an ego, but he does his best to do what he feels right for his people with the help of his advisor. Some of the Akarmenians believe he’s too high and mighty for his own good. His Kulgenki is a demon by the name of Kentri, bound to a bracer located on his left arm. Also, Jaoren has a son named Syrco.
While he has only ruled over Akarmen for about 100 years, and he hopes to be able to keep at it for many years more. He is the 5th Minister of Akarmen.
Unlike Nameh, Jaoren believes that it would be best if Akarmen and Kurtyr were one nation once again. He believes that they would prosper best as one united country.
Anteng Curvast Anteng is a vampiric human, making it a bit ironic that he is the head advisor of the “sun city”. He stands at 5’8” and is rather pale like most other vampires. At night, he can be seen around Jaoren, but over all, he rarely makes an appearance to the public or to those other than Jaoren. A part of this is because of the stigma vampires tend to have. The rest is that he is rather mysterious in nature. Some people believe that he doesn’t even exist because of this. While it has never been seen, it is said that his Kulgenki is a dark raven named Tria, located on the ring on his right index finger.
Not only is Anteng the advisor to Jaoren, but he was the one for the previous Minister as well. No one is certain as to how old he is, but he has been around for awhile for sure. When the former Minister fell to illness, the council originally had picked Anteng. However, the vampire kindly declined and insisted that they choose another. He felt that the general public would not take too kindly to a vampiric leader, and even so, his weakness to the sunlight would hamper his duties, he felt.
Government: As with Kurtyr, the government here is an oligarchy. However, they pick their next leader in a slightly different manner. Originally, it went by the heir of the previous minister, but that didn't go so well. So then, the council, filled with 7 people took the decision into their hands and started to appoint the next leader from there.
